What it is, How it works

Hair analysis is increasingly regarded as an effective method for identifying substance use, including drugs and alcohol. Hair captures long-term substance information by embedding chemical indicators in its growing fiber. When collected near the scalp, hair offers a detection window of up to three months for substances like alcohol and drugs. It is straightforward to collect, somewhat resistant to tampering, and convenient to transport.

A 1.5-inch section consisting of approximately 200 hair strands (roughly the circumference of a #2 pencil) nearest to the scalp provides 100mg, which is the optimal sample size for both screening and verification. For EtG, additional tests, and procedures exceeding 10 screening panels, it's advisable to collect 150mg. Using a jeweler’s scale is recommended for measuring the specimen. If scalp hair is unobtainable, a comparable amount of body hair may be gathered. In terms of head hair, we specifically mean scalp hair, while body hair pertains to all other kinds (including fac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

The four essential phases in the laboratory analysis of a drug test outcome encompass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ning includes the preliminary handling of a specimen within a lab’s framework. This stage ensures the sample was properly sealed and dispatched, allocates a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and fulfills any data input not supplied by a digital chain of custody system.

Screening represents an initial swift assessment for drug presence. Although Screening is cost-efficient for ruling out drug use in most cases, a positive result necessitates confirmation to hold up in legal proceedings. Samples that test presumptively positive in Screening must undergo additional validation.

In cases of a presumptive positive result during Screening, extra hair is extracted from the main sample and prepped for Extraction. In Extraction, drugs are isolated from hair at notably lower concentrations than other approaches (e.g., urine or saliva), making hair drug testing the most complex method to implement.

Positive screening results are validated using G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. Any presumptive positive samples are cleansed prior to confirmation as required. The comprehensive lab process from Accessioning through to Confirmation is scrutinized according to both the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air standards and the ISO / IEC 17025 accreditation.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air testing can show drug use history up to 90 days, as opposed to shorter periods with urine testing.
  • Hard to tamper with: Altering results of hair testing is challenging, ensuring greater accuracy.
  • Historical usage insight: It can reveal a pattern of substance use over time, not merely recent ingestion.

Limitations:

  • Cannot identify recent use: It takes about 5-7 days before drugs appear in hair samples.
  • Expense: Hair testing is typically costlier than alternative drug testing techniques.
  • Result variability: Factors such as the color of hair and individual hair growth differences may influence drug metabolite levels in hair.

Note: While the term "hair follicle tests" is commonly used, the analysis is performed on the hair strand, not the foll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

Frequently Asked Questions

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
Yes. If the donor's head hair is too short or unavailable, body hair may be collected as an alternative. The collector will document the source of the sample. This allows testing even for individuals with recently cut or shaved head hair.
